6. Currency Exchange Rates
Currency exchange rates play a crucial role in determining the actual cost of a commodity priced in a foreign currency, such as a product priced at RM43 per gallon. Fluctuations in exchange rates can significantly impact the final cost for businesses and consumers purchasing goods internationally. Understanding this interplay is essential for accurate cost analysis and financial planning.
-
Import Costs
For businesses importing a product priced at RM43 per gallon, the actual cost in their local currency depends on the prevailing exchange rate between the Malaysian Ringgit (RM) and their local currency. A stronger local currency translates to a lower effective cost, while a weaker local currency increases the cost. For instance, a US-based company importing a specialized lubricant priced at RM43 per gallon would pay a different dollar amount depending on the USD/MYR exchange rate. This has direct implications for import costs and profitability.
-
Export Pricing
Conversely, Malaysian exporters selling a product at RM43 per gallon face similar considerations. The price they receive in foreign currencies fluctuates based on exchange rates. A weaker Ringgit makes Malaysian exports more competitive, while a stronger Ringgit can increase prices for international buyers. This impacts export competitiveness and revenue streams for Malaysian businesses.
-
Hedging Strategies
Businesses engaged in international trade often employ hedging strategies to mitigate the risks associated with currency exchange rate fluctuations. These strategies involve using financial instruments to lock in exchange rates, minimizing uncertainty and protecting against potential losses. For example, a company regularly importing a chemical priced at RM43 per gallon might use currency futures contracts to secure a predetermined exchange rate for future purchases, providing cost certainty.
-
Market Volatility
Currency exchange rates are subject to market volatility influenced by global economic conditions, political events, and interest rate differentials. These fluctuations introduce uncertainty into international trade and require businesses to closely monitor exchange rate movements. A sudden depreciation of the Ringgit, for instance, could significantly increase the cost of imported goods priced in RM, requiring adjustments to budgets and pricing strategies.
